Lorsqu’on souhaite installer MesureStep sur un serveur, seule la base de données est installée sur ce dernier, le logiciel MesureStep lui doit être installé sur le poste de l’utilisateur.
Pour transférer MesureStep d’un ordinateur vers un serveur, il faut exporter les données disponibles dans la base actuelle puis installer PostgreSQL sur le serveur, connecter le logiciel à la nouvelle base PostgreSQL et enfin importer les données dans cette nouvelle base.
Cette procédure détaille les étapes à suivre pour réaliser le transfert.
Exporter un dump de la base de données
Avant de transférer MesureStep, il faut commencer par exporter un dump de la base de données actuelle.
- Passer en mode Administrateur (mot de passe ADMIN)
- Aller dans Outils dans la colonne de droite de la page d'accueil
- Cliquer sur Exportation (Dump)
- Choisir le dossier dans lequel vous voulez enregistrer le dump
- Saisir un nom pour le fichier
- Cliquer sur Enregistrer
Installation de PostgreSQL sur le serveur
- Télécharger PostgreSQL : https://sbp.enterprisedb.com/getfile.jsp?fileid=1259105
- Exécuter le fichier
- Cliquer sur Suivant dans la fenêtre qui s’ouvre pour installer l’application.
Attention à bien noter le mot de passe qu’il vous sera demandé de créer.
L’installation de Stack Builder n’est pas nécessaire.
Modification du fichier MesureStep5.ini
1: Ouvrir le Fichier MesureStep5.ini
Le fichier MesureStep5.ini se trouve sur le poste où est installé MesureStep dans le dossier MesureStep5. Il contient notamment les informations de connexion à la base de données.
Les informations de base du fichier MesureStep5.ini sont les suivantes :
[PATH]
SERVER=localhost
PORT=5432
USERNAME=postgres
PASSOWRD=MDP (Le mot de passe est crypté pour respecter la RGPD)
DATABASE=postgres (Nom de la base de données)
2.Modifier le fichier
Les lignes SERVER, PORT, USERNAME, PASSOWRD, DATABASE doivent être vidées comme ci-dessous :
[PATH]
SERVER=
PORT=
USERNAME=
PASSOWRD=
DATABASE=
Lancement de MesureStep
Lors du lancement de l’application, MesureStep va signaler que la connexion à la base de données n’est pas possible :
En répondant oui la fenêtre suivante s’ouvre :
Il faut renseigner les différentes informations pour PostgreSQL.
- Serveur (Nom du serveur)
- Port :
- Nom d’utilisateur : postgres par défaut
- Mot de passe :
- Base de données (nom de la base de données)
Il faut ensuite cliquer sur le bouton « créer base de données » et valider.
La fenêtre suivante s’affiche (obligatoire lors du premier lancement) :
Il faut alors cliquer sur « Initialiser ».
Une fois cela réalisé, la fenêtre suivante s’affiche (ce sera la même à chaque mise à jour de l’application) :
Il faut alors cliquer sur le bouton « Mise à jour ».
On a ensuite le choix entre récupérer les données d’une base Access ou d’un Dump.
.
Il faut ici sélectionner DUMP et aller rechercher le dump exporter lors de la première étape de la procédure.
Le message suivant apparaît, il faut cliquer sur Oui.
Si les messages suivants apparaissent, vous pouvez cliquer sur ok.
Une fois l’import terminé, MesureStep indique que l’application va s’arrêter, il faut cliquer sur ok.
Lorsque vous relancez MesureStep, il vous propose de choisir la suite bureautique.
Il faut cliquer sur la croix pour fermer la fenêtre et valider votre choix.
L’application se lance ensuite. Votre station devrait alors apparaître